How they compare

Papua New Guinea currently reports 226.00 million current US$ against 212.70 million current US$ in Micronesia, Federated States of, a difference of 13.30 million current US$.

That makes Papua New Guinea's figure about 1.1 times Micronesia, Federated States of's.

The two have swapped places 4 times across 30 shared years of data; in 1995 it was Papua New Guinea ahead.

Micronesia, Federated States of ranks 113th and Papua New Guinea ranks 111th of 203 countries.

Papua New Guinea has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Micronesia, Federated States of Papua New Guinea Difference Ahead
1990s 84.81 million current US$ 178.92 million current US$ 94.11 million current US$ Papua New Guinea
2000s 101.95 million current US$ 190.62 million current US$ 88.66 million current US$ Papua New Guinea
2010s 140.83 million current US$ 217.36 million current US$ 76.52 million current US$ Papua New Guinea
2020s 194.43 million current US$ 212.73 million current US$ 18.30 million current US$ Papua New Guinea

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

Net secondary income (from abroad) comprises transfers of income between residents of the reporting country and the rest of the world that carry no provisions for repayment. Net secondary income is equal to the unrequited transfers of income from nonresidents to residents minus the unrequited transfers from residents to nonresidents. This indicator is expressed in current prices, meaning no adjustment has been made to account for price changes over time. This indicator is expressed in United States dollars.
